Having never had a mobile contract I was somewhat hesitant to the whole idea having heard many horror storys! My recently deceased o2 pay as you go phone had incouraged me to shop around with other networks to see what they had to offer. While in my local orange store I was sold a fab contract and a top of the line phone to boot! I was instantly won over, paid the £9.50 for the phone and signed up then and there (afterall it was less than i was paying for my pay and go)

To cut a long story short I get home, turn on the phone and notice I don't get a signal.... in any part of my home. My o2 phone always giving me a full 5 bars. I do a bit of research and see it may be as my phone is operating on 3g, so I manually change it to 2g and still no signal. I check my husbands o2 phone and his signal is full. I go for a drive and as soon as I get away from my street I get 4.... then 3.... then 5, constantly changing signal but better than none.

Anyway I assume this is no good, i use my phone more in the house that outdoors.. thank god for my 14 day money back guarantee... so I phone the shop and I am told no money back guarantee. I run to get my little sheet I got when purchasing my phone as I am sure I saw it written that there is and low and behold, clear as day "no 14 day money back guarantee" I had totally misread it in the shop as 14 day money back guarantee and the topic was certainly never brought up by the sales advisor despite her knowing how hesitant I was at signing to a 2 year contract!

So what are my options? I love the phone, love the contract but the phone is techincally "not fit for use" the orange website assures me that the signal at my home should be perfect both for 3g and 2g so as they are not providing me what they claim surely I am covered under the sales of goods act. Orange Customer Services are currently looking into my options and the 12 year old assistant on the phone today at my local orange store has told me to pop in on Tuesday to speak to the manager. I need to know if I have a leg to stand on and what to say to make them see it my way?
